Cowes Skatepark will host the 2nd ‘Kimpo’s Summer Jam and Funday’, this Saturday starting at 10am. The event has been organised by Cowes Youth Forum.

Fun for all the family, bouncy castle, refreshments as well as the Skate and BMX Competition.

DJ on the day will be Leeboy from NPT who will be playing a bit of reggae, soul, and funk as the soundtrack to the proceedings.

Final registration for competition is at 11am and is free to enter.

The competition will start at 12 and go on till around 5 ish when prizes will be awarded.

Prizes will be supplied by event sponsors -
Wight Trash, Wight Mountain, Switch, Revolver and Pijin.

Lots and lots to win and much fun to be had.

Don’t worry if you’re not the best on your board or bmx, there’s a prize for best slam/fall and best effort trying a trick.
